Part One: The role of the scenic artist -- Training and working as a scenic artist -- The relationship between the scenic artist and the scenic designer -- The scenic artist and the scenic studio -- The scenic artist's working space
Part Two: The tools of the trade -- The painting tools of scenic artistry -- Color and paint -- Preparing for painting and texturing scenery
Part Three: The techniques of scenic painting -- Cartooning, layout, and lettering -- Two-dimensional scenic painting techniques -- Creating aging, decorative, and faux finishes using multiple mediums
Part Four: The history of scenic art -- The ancient theatre to the Medieval theatre: 500 B.C.-1400 A.D. -- The Renaissance theatre and the Baroque theatre: 1400-1800 -- The Romantic theatre and the Modern theatre: 1800-the present.
